Real Madrid have confirmed Sergio Canales is staying at Valencia this season.
The 21-year-old spent last season at the Mestalla on a temporary basis after a two-year loan deal was agreed.
The deal contained a double clause which allowed them to sign Canales permanently for a fee which was reported at the time to be 12million euros, and granted Real a repurchase option reported at 18million euros.
Los Che have now exercised their right to buy Canales, with the player reportedly signing a five-year contract.
A statement on Real's website confirmed: "Real Madrid CF and Valencia CF have concluded the agreement for the transfer of Sergio Canales. Real Madrid CF reserves a right of repurchase."
